Supplies Used:
Cricut cartridges:

Home Accents:  Flowers, leaves and swirl
George and basic shapes: hollow cirlce
Sentimentals: Marquee
Home Decor: mini flowers(around circle)
Stretch your imagination: picture frame
Design Studio software for design of layout
Papers: Glitz design Maya collection
Pink cardstock
mini roses by mulberry
pink and brown flowers by mulberry
gem brads

Glimmer mist by tattered angels:
green and pink

Tim Holtz distress inks: 
Worn Lipstick and Dried Marigold

pop dots and zig two way glue pen
pink sticles
white gel pen for hand doodling
distress tool for edge distresser
